Hello all and TYIA
I have 4 status' that I use (Yes, No, Pending, Overdue). I would like this calculation to use all but the "Pending" status.
How can I add a filter to this to only remove the "Pending" status?
% Complete in 30 =
DIVIDE (
CALCULATE ( COUNT ( 'Contactless Service for TMs, SLs, RGMs'[Complete in 30]), 'Contactless Service for TMs, SLs, RGMs'[Complete in 30] = "YES" ),
CALCULATE ( COUNT ( 'Contactless Service for TMs, SLs, RGMs'[Complete in 30]), ALLSELECTED ( 'Contactless Service for TMs, SLs, RGMs'[Complete in 30])
))

Try this measure:
% Complete in 30 =
DIVIDE (
CALCULATE (
COUNT ( 'Contactless Service for TMs, SLs, RGMs'[Complete in 30] ),
'Contactless Service for TMs, SLs, RGMs'[Complete in 30] = "YES",
'Contactless Service for TMs, SLs, RGMs'[Status] <> "Pending"
),
CALCULATE (
COUNT ( 'Contactless Service for TMs, SLs, RGMs'[Complete in 30] ),
ALLSELECTED ( 'Contactless Service for TMs, SLs, RGMs'[Complete in 30] ),
'Contactless Service for TMs, SLs, RGMs'[Status] <> "Pending"
)
)
